How Probation Services Actually Function in Practice

At its core, Uncovering the Hidden Details of Probation Services: What is Supervision and Support? involves a structured approach to supervising individuals who have been sentenced to probation instead of jail time. A probation officer works directly with the person under supervision, setting clear expectations that might include regular check-ins, drug testing, maintaining employment, attending counseling, and avoiding further legal trouble. The focus is on accountability while offering guidance and resources to help someone build a stable, law-abiding life. For example, a person might meet with their officer monthly, complete community service hours, and receive help finding housing or job training, all designed to reduce the chance of reoffending. This system balances public safety with personal responsibility, aiming to support change rather than simply punish.

What Does Typical Supervision Look Like on a Daily Basis?

Many people wonder what day-to-day life is like for someone on probation. Uncovering the Hidden Details of Probation Services: What is Supervision and Support? often starts with understanding the routine requirements, which can vary based on the court order and individual circumstances. Standard conditions might include checking in with a probation officer either in person or through phone reports, following a curfew, paying fines or restitution, and avoiding certain places or people. Some cases may also include mandatory community service or participation in treatment programs for substance use or anger management. The structure is designed to create consistency and accountability while allowing the person to maintain work, family, and other responsibilities in the community.

How Do Officers Provide Guidance and Assistance?

Another frequent question about Uncovering the Hidden Details of Probation Services: What is Supervision and Support? relates to the supportive role probation officers play. Beyond enforcement, these professionals often connect individuals with resources such as job placement services, housing programs, mental health counseling, and substance abuse treatment. For instance, an officer might help a participant enroll in a local workforce training program or refer them to a community organization that offers life skills coaching. This guidance is intended to address underlying challenges that may have contributed to legal issues, giving people practical tools to build a more stable future. The relationship is professional yet goal-oriented, focused on long-term success rather than short-term control.

What Happens If Someone Struggles to Follow the Conditions?

Concerns about consequences are natural when exploring Uncovering the Hidden Details of Probation Services: What is Supervision and Support? If a person fails to meet the terms of their probation, the response is typically handled in stages. Minor violations might result in additional meetings, modified conditions, or community service, while more serious issues could lead to a revocation hearing where a judge decides whether incarceration is appropriate. Courts generally prefer to use graduated responses that give individuals opportunities to correct their behavior before considering harsher measures. This approach reflects a philosophy that supervision is a tool for guidance and change, not just punishment, though it still requires genuine commitment from the person involved.

Common Misunderstandings About Probation Clarified

There are several misunderstandings that can muddy conversations about Uncovering the Hidden Details of Probation Services: What is Supervision and Support? One myth is that probation is a "easy way out" of serious consequences, when in reality it involves strict rules and regular oversight that can be more challenging than a short jail sentence. Another misconception is that all probation officers and programs are the same, when in fact approaches can vary widely based on local policies, resources, and case management philosophies. Some people also believe that once probation is completed, records disappear automatically, whereas in many cases, legal records remain unless specific steps are taken to seal or expunge them. Addressing these myths builds trust and helps people engage with the system from a place of informed understanding rather than assumption.
